Project Engineer IV

CHA Consulting, Inc. is seeking a Project Engineer IV to join their Manufacturing Team in Fort Washington, PA, where you’ll help design, develop, and implement innovative engineering solutions for industrial facilities. This role involves leading complex projects, mentoring junior engineers, and contributing to the advancement of modern manufacturing infrastructure.

Responsibilities

Provide advanced engineering judgment to complete complex designs, technical reports, specifications, and contract documents for manufacturing and high ‑ tech facility projects
Develop process, mechanical, electrical, or utility system designs that support production efficiency, reliability, and environmental control within advanced manufacturing environments
Plan, schedule, and coordinate detailed engineering phases with cross ‑ disciplinary teams—including mechanical, electrical, structural, architectural, and process engineering
Support project execution by monitoring progress, identifying risks, and ensuring performance aligns with client expectations and production requirements
Deliver technically sound solutions within budget and schedule constraints, supporting optimized facility operations and long ‑ term system performance
Provide guidance, technical mentorship, and design review for junior engineering staff
Participate in feasibility studies, system evaluations, commissioning support, and operational assessments

Required

Bachelor's degree in chemical or mechanical engineering required
Minimum of 4 years of discipline-specific engineering experience required
Advanced proficiency in engineering, computational, and modeling software (Revit, Aspen Capital Cost Estimator, Caesar pipe stress, Pipeflow hydraulic software, AutoCAD Plant 3D) as well as Microsoft Office
Strong knowledge of QA/QC procedures, business practices, and engineering laws
Proven leadership skills and ability to work effectively in a collaborative environment
Excellent verbal and written communication skills

Preferred

Professional Engineer (PE) license is preferred
Experience with engineered equipment and process solutions, practical in-plant/hands-on field engineering and management, and FEL project life cycle through construction for process piping projects are desired
Participation in professional engineering societies/organizations preferred
